Development of an educational solar tracking parabolic dish using raspberry pi
Renewable energy systems have become compulsory topic of study for the students of energy generation field due to development of new energy extraction tools. This research presents the development & testing of dual axis educational parabolic solar dish tracker using Raspberry pi controller to te...
